1. Classic 90s Claw Clip Updo

Classic 90s Claw Clip Updo -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Picture that simple twist‑and‑clip look you remember from 90s TV shows, where hair is swept up and casually pinned at the back. The classic 90s claw clip updo starts by gathering all your hair at the middle of your head, twisting it upward, and securing it so the ends spill out over the top of the clip for that relaxed fan effect. This works especially well on straight or lightly wavy medium to long hair because the clip can grab enough bulk to stay put without feeling tight. You can keep the front smooth with a center or slight side part for a cleaner finish, or gently pull out a few face‑framing strands to soften your features. A light mist of texture or volumizing spray before you clip gives extra grip and prevents slipping, especially if your hair is fine or freshly washed.

2. Half Up 90s Claw Clip Hairstyle

Half Up 90s Claw Clip H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Some days you want your hair off your face but still like the freedom of wearing part of it down. A half up 90s claw clip hairstyle solves that by gathering the top half of your hair from temple to temple, twisting it at the back, and clipping it in place while leaving the rest to flow over your shoulders. This look feels nostalgic but very wearable for everyday life, from classes to casual workdays, because it shows off your length while still highlighting your face. It is especially flattering on hair with natural bend or loose waves, which add movement under the clipped section. You can adjust how high you place the clip to change the mood: lower for a softer, romantic look, or slightly higher for a more lifted and playful 90s feel.

3. French Twist Claw Clip Hairstyle

French Twist Claw Clip H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

A French twist claw clip hairstyle gives you that chic, almost formal look without needing pins or complicated steps. Start by gathering your hair at the nape like a low ponytail, twist it upward along the back of your head, and fold the ends down or tuck them under before securing the twist vertically with a sturdy clip. Instead of a traditional chignon held by bobby pins, the clip is the focal point, peeking through the twist and giving the style a 90s‑inspired finish. This works best on medium to long hair and looks great when paired with a polished middle part or slicked‑back front, especially for the office or dinner out. If your hair is very straight and slippery, use a bit of texture spray or light hairspray first so the twist has more grip and stays neat all day.

4. Low Bun With Claw Clip

Low Bun With Claw Clip -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

On busy mornings, a low bun with a claw clip becomes a quick way to look put together without fuss. You start by smoothing your hair back with your fingers or a brush, gathering it into a low ponytail at the nape, twisting the length into a coil, and then folding it upward so the bun sits just above the clip when you clamp it in place. This creates a sleek‑ish shape that feels more secure and comfortable than a tight elastic, making it ideal for long days at work or travel. The ends of your hair can be tucked completely into the clip for a clean finish, or left slightly peeking out for a softer, more casual 90s vibe. Adding a center part and a bit of gel or pomade around the hairline will give this low bun a polished, minimal look that still nods to the decade.

5. Messy Claw Clip Updo

Messy Claw Clip Updo -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

On days when your hair has natural texture or second‑day wave, a messy claw clip updo can look intentionally undone instead of just unbrushed. To create it, flip your head upside down, gather your hair loosely at the back, twist it upward, and secure it with a clip, then gently tug pieces loose around the crown and nape to add volume and movement. This style works beautifully with wavy or curly hair because the texture creates pretty, tousled pieces that fall around your face and neckline. You do not need perfect sections or a precise part; the charm comes from that effortless, slightly imperfect feel that defined many 90s looks. A bit of dry shampoo or texturizing spray at the roots can help build lift and keep the clip from sliding while still letting everything feel soft and touchable.

6. High Ponytail With Claw Clip

High Ponytail With Claw Clip -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Think of the classic 90s high ponytail, then swap the hair tie for a claw clip to make it softer and more comfortable. You pull your hair up high at the crown or slightly toward the back, twist the base once or twice, and clamp the clip over the twist so the length spills up and over, creating a perky pony with extra volume. This look feels energetic and youthful, and it works especially well on straight or slightly wavy long hair because the weight of the ponytail balances against the clip. You can leave a few front pieces out or style curtain bangs to frame your face for a very 90s finish. If your hair is heavy, choose a larger, stronger clip and mist a bit of hairspray at the roots before styling so the pony stays lifted all day.

7. Claw Clip With Curtain Bangs

Claw Clip With Curtain Bangs -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

If you already have curtain bangs or face‑framing layers, pairing them with a claw clip creates a very recognizable 90s look. Start by styling your bangs with a round brush or a quick bend from a curling iron so they swoop gently away from your face. Then pull the rest of your hair into a mid or low twist at the back and secure it with a clip, letting the layered pieces in front fall freely. The contrast between the structured updo in the back and the soft angles around your face makes this style flattering on many face shapes because it opens up your features without feeling severe. This hairstyle works well on straight to wavy textures and can easily shift from day to night with a change in makeup or earrings since the overall shape stays timeless and simple.

8. Claw Clip Half Up For Short Hair

Claw Clip Half Up For Short Hair -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Shorter hair does not have to miss out on the claw clip trend when you adapt the shape to your length. For a claw clip half up for short hair, take only the top and a bit of the sides, gather them toward the back of your head, twist lightly, and secure with a small to medium clip so the ends flip playfully above it. The rest of your hair stays down around your neck, giving the illusion of more volume and making this especially good for fine or thin hair that needs lift at the crown. Because the clip holds only part of your hair, it feels light and comfortable, and you can still tuck pieces behind your ears or add a subtle wave through the ends for extra texture. This look is great for bob‑length cuts that hit around the jaw or collarbone, keeping everything casual but still styled.

9. Claw Clip Updo For Thick Hair

Claw Clip Updo For Thick Hair -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Thick hair can be tricky to secure, but the right 90s claw clip updo can manage the weight while still looking sleek. Choose a large, sturdy clip with wide teeth, then gather your hair into a mid‑height ponytail, twist tightly from the base to compress the volume, and fold the twist upward before clamping the clip over the central section. You may let the ends fan out above the clip for a fun finish, or tuck them under for a more streamlined shape, depending on how much hair you have. Leaving a few strategic strands around the hairline stops the look from becoming too severe and makes thick hair appear lighter and more fluid. If your hair is very dense, work a small amount of smoothing cream through the lengths first so the twist lies flat and the clip can grip without snagging.

10. Claw Clip Hairstyle For Curly Hair

Claw Clip Hairstyle For Curly Hair -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Curly hair looks amazing in a 90s claw clip hairstyle because the coils and waves naturally add volume and interest around the clip. Instead of brushing out your curls, refresh them with a curl cream or spray, then gently gather your hair at the middle or slightly higher on the back of your head, twist lightly, and secure with a clip while allowing curls to spill freely above and below it. This keeps your curls intact and defined while lifting them off your neck, making it perfect for warm weather or busy days. You can leave a few curls loose around your face to soften the look and emphasize your texture. Choosing a clip with rounded teeth and a smooth finish helps prevent snagging or breakage, and avoiding overly tight twisting keeps your curl pattern from stretching or frizzing.

11. Mini Claw Clip Pigtails

Mini Claw Clip Pigtails -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

For a playful 90s look, mini claw clip pigtails take inspiration from pop icons of the era. Part your hair down the middle, then create two small sections on each side of your head near the temples or slightly higher, twist each one, and secure them with small claw clips so the ends flick out. The rest of your hair can remain down, straight, or wavy, framing your face and neck while the pigtail sections add a cute, youthful vibe. This look suits medium to long hair and works especially well when you leave a few shorter face‑framing pieces loose around the front. You can use colorful or patterned mini clips to lean into the nostalgic feel or choose clear and neutral ones if you want the hairstyle to be a bit more understated while still fun.

12. Sleek Middle Part Claw Clip Updo

Sleek Middle Part Claw Clip Updo -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

For days when you want something clean and sharp, a sleek middle part claw clip updo gives a minimalist 90s feel. Start by creating a precise center part with a fine‑tooth comb, then smooth a light gel or pomade through the top and sides before gathering your hair at the back into a twist. Secure the twist with a medium or large clip placed horizontally or vertically, keeping the roots flat and the ends neatly folded or slightly fanned out. This style pairs perfectly with tailored outfits and simple jewelry because it keeps all the focus on your facial features. If your hair has flyaways, finish with a bit of hairspray or a styling stick along the part and hairline so the overall effect stays sleek from morning to night without looking stiff.

13. Side Part Claw Clip Hairstyle

Side Part Claw Clip H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Sometimes just shifting your part can change the whole mood of a claw clip look. A side part claw clip hairstyle starts by creating a deep or subtle side part, then sweeping your hair back and twisting it into a mid or low updo secured with a clip at the back. The heavier side of your part drapes slightly over your forehead and blends into the twist, giving a softer, more romantic 90s feel that works well on many face shapes. Straight, wavy, and loosely curled hair all suit this look, and you can adjust how much volume you build at the crown by gently lifting sections before clipping. This style is versatile enough for everyday wear but can easily look dressy with a polished finish and a neutral or tortoiseshell clip.

14. Claw Clip Faux Chignon

Claw Clip Faux Chignon -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

A claw clip faux chignon gives you the elegance of a bun with almost no effort. Gather your hair into a low or mid ponytail, twist the length upward, then fold it in on itself and tuck the ends into the base before securing with a clip placed horizontally across the folded section. The clip holds the hair in a rounded shape that resembles a classic chignon, but you avoid using multiple pins or elastics. This works especially well on medium to long hair and can be smoothed for a formal event or left slightly soft around the edges for daytime. A shine spray or serum on the lengths will make the faux chignon look glossy and intentional, while a decorative clip can transform it into a statement look with very little extra styling time.

15. Claw Clip With Loose Waves

Claw Clip With Loose Waves -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

When you already have loose waves, adding a claw clip turns them into a complete 90s hairstyle instead of just wearing your hair down. Create soft waves with a curling wand or heatless method, then gather the top section of your hair from just above the ears, twist gently, and secure it with a clip, allowing the wavy lengths to flow freely underneath. The lifted crown adds shape and keeps hair away from your face while still showing off your texture. This look is flattering on most lengths past the shoulders and works well for casual days, brunch, or low‑key evenings out. Spritzing a light texturizing spray through the waves before clipping will enhance separation and give that soft, beachy movement that pairs naturally with the 90s accessory.

16. Claw Clip Hairstyle For Long Straight Hair

Claw Clip Hairstyle For Long Straight Hair -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Long straight hair often falls flat, but a 90s claw clip hairstyle can instantly add structure and lift. Start by brushing your hair smooth, then gather it into a mid‑height twist at the back of your head, securing it with a clip so the ends either fan out above the clip or drape down in a sleek sheet. This creates a clean, vertical line from the crown to the nape that keeps hair off your neck while still highlighting your length. You can keep the front polished with a middle part, or tuck small sections behind your ears for a neat finish. If your hair is especially silky, a mist of volumizing spray or light hairspray at the roots and along the twist helps the clip grip and prevents the style from sliding out over the day.

17. Claw Clip Hairstyle For Medium Length Hair

Claw Clip Hairstyle For Medium Length Hair -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Medium length hair might be the easiest to style with a claw clip because it is long enough to twist but not so heavy that it overwhelms the accessory. For this look, gather your hair into a low or mid ponytail, twist it halfway up, and secure with a medium clip, letting the ends flip casually above or just beyond the clip for that classic 90s feel. The result is an updo that feels secure while still showing off your cut and any layers you may have around the shoulders. You can customize the vibe by leaving a few strands out near the front or by adding light waves before clipping. This hairstyle shifts easily from casual errands to the office, especially when you choose a neutral clip color that blends with your hair or coordinates with your outfit.

18. Claw Clip For Second Day Hair

Claw Clip For Second Day Hair -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

Second day hair often has the perfect texture for a 90s claw clip because natural oils give extra grip. To make the most of it, refresh your roots with a bit of dry shampoo, then gather your hair into a mid or high twist, securing it with a clip so the ends arrange themselves in a loose fan at the top. This disguises any flatness at the roots and makes slightly lived‑in lengths look intentional instead of just unwashed. You can pull a few strands loose around your face and ears for softness, which also helps if your hairline feels a bit greasy. A quick mist of finishing spray over the twist will keep flyaways under control while still letting the style feel relaxed and easygoing.

19. Decorative Claw Clip Hairstyle

Decorative Claw Clip H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

When you want your hairstyle to double as an accessory, a decorative claw clip becomes the focal point of a simple 90s twist. Choose a clip with pearls, rhinestones, or an interesting shape, then gather your hair into a basic updo or half up twist and secure it so the decorative part sits visibly at the back of your head. Because the clip stands out, you can keep the rest of the style minimal—smooth roots, soft ends, and a few face‑framing pieces. This look works on straight, wavy, or curly hair and instantly dresses up even a simple outfit. It is a great choice for events where you want low‑effort hair that still feels special, as the decorative clip catches the light and adds a little 90s glam to your overall appearance.

20. Flat Claw Clip 90s Hairstyle

Flat Claw Clip 90s H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le - 20 90s claw clip hairstyle

A flat claw clip 90s hairstyle takes inspiration from current social media trends that favor slim, low‑profile clips for a more subtle look. Instead of a bulky accessory, you use a flatter clip to secure a twist or half up section close to the head, creating a sleek silhouette that still nods to the decade. This works especially well on straight or gently wavy hair where the clip can sit flush against the back of your head without creating too much bulk. The result is a hairstyle that feels modern enough for 2026 while still clearly referencing 90s TV characters and fashion. Pairing this with a clean middle or slight side part and simple makeup keeps the overall look balanced, letting the flat clip function as a small, stylish detail instead of the main statement.
